Output 71c0686721146eec9323ad1f6d84a5856064553850f84b85680c1f2a73961113:0

value
18558951
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c3ae4aeabe860fa73af47726194c95a1663f4f3 OP_EQUALVERIFY OP_CHECKSIG
address
13aGUMEMYDmpCfRuCPo16LBLB55SC1MFc2
transaction
71c0686721146eec9323ad1f6d84a5856064553850f84b85680c1f2a73961113
spent
true